Northeast Ohio is preparing for another round of severe weather even as residents and utility crews continue to deal with the aftermath of high winds that caused power outages, property damage, and at least one death across the Great Lakes region. The National Weather Service office in Cleveland is highlighting wind and storm concerns in its forecast products, including a Wind Advisory and a Hazardous Weather Outlook, with the potential for strong to severe thunderstorms along a cold front late Sunday night. For communities still picking up downed trees and waiting for electricity to return, the timing could not be worse.
Wind Advisory Signals a Second Punch
The Cleveland forecast office’s advisory page lists weather products that outline the timing and potential severity of wind impacts across Northeast Ohio. The Wind Advisory extends into Monday evening, and the Hazardous Weather Outlook flags the possibility of strong to severe thunderstorms along a cold front late Sunday night. That combination, strong sustained winds followed by a convective threat, puts a region already weakened by recent storm damage at heightened risk for additional outages and debris.
What makes this sequence especially difficult for emergency managers is the overlap between recovery and preparation. Crews that would normally pre-stage equipment ahead of a forecast like this are instead still working to restore service from the previous event. Residents who lost power days ago now face the prospect of losing it again before repairs are finished, a scenario that strains both patience and public safety resources. Local officials must balance the need to clear debris piles and reopen roads with the need to keep workers and residents away from trees and structures that could be destabilized by the next round of high winds.

Broader Storm System Raises Tornado Concerns
The local wind threat is part of a much larger atmospheric pattern. A sprawling storm system has been pummeling parts of the country with snow and high winds while also raising the possibility of tornadoes, particularly along an evolving storm line tracking across the Ohio Valley and into the East. The Associated Press has detailed the tornado and damaging-wind threat tied to this system, which could bring additional impacts across parts of the region.
Tornado risk in Northeast Ohio tends to receive less public attention than it does in the Plains states, but the region is not immune. When a fast-moving cold front collides with warm, unstable air that has been drawn northward ahead of it, the resulting thunderstorms can produce brief but intense tornadoes and straight-line winds that rival anything farther south. The late-Sunday-night timing adds another layer of danger because overnight storms catch more people asleep and less able to respond to warnings. That raises the stakes for having multiple ways to receive alerts and for taking watches seriously well before any warning is issued.
Nationally, agencies such as the National Oceanic and Atmospheric Administration track these multi-hazard systems and support local forecast offices with satellite data, radar analysis, and severe weather research. That broader perspective helps explain why a storm that brings blizzard conditions to one region can, a day later, fuel thunderstorms and tornadoes hundreds of miles away. For Northeast Ohio, it means that what might look like an isolated windy day is actually one phase of a complex, fast-evolving pattern.
Utility Reliability Under Regulatory Scrutiny
Repeated storm-driven outages have consequences that extend beyond the immediate inconvenience of lost power. In Ohio, the question of how well utilities prepare for and respond to severe weather events has become a formal regulatory matter. The Ohio Consumers’ Counsel docket system maintains a searchable index of filings with the Public Utilities Commission of Ohio, including utility-related proceedings that can touch on outage response and reliability.
These filings matter because they represent the institutional mechanism through which consumer advocates can challenge utility performance. If successive wind events continue to produce widespread, prolonged outages, the documentary record built through PUCO dockets could support arguments for stricter reliability mandates or infrastructure investment requirements. The pattern of back-to-back storms in a single month sharpens that argument by demonstrating that extreme weather is not a once-a-decade anomaly but a recurring operational challenge that grid planning must account for.
Most coverage of storm damage focuses on the immediate human toll, and rightly so. But the regulatory thread is where long-term change happens or fails to happen. Whether Ohio’s utility oversight framework treats these events as isolated acts of nature or as evidence of systemic vulnerability will shape how quickly and effectively the grid is hardened against future storms. That distinction carries real financial weight for ratepayers who ultimately fund infrastructure upgrades through their monthly bills, as well as for communities that bear the brunt of extended blackouts when investments fall short.
What Residents Should Watch For
For people living in the affected counties, the practical calculus is straightforward but stressful. Those who already have power restored should secure loose outdoor items, charge devices, and have a plan for sheltering during potential overnight thunderstorms. Those still waiting for restoration face the harder question of whether to stay home without electricity or seek temporary shelter elsewhere, a decision that can be complicated when local resources are limited.
The National Weather Service website maintains updated forecasts and warnings that provide reliable real-time guidance on when the worst conditions are expected. Understanding the terminology in those products, such as the difference between a watch and a warning, is explained in the agency’s online glossary, which can help residents gauge the urgency of each alert. Knowing, for example, that a watch signals conditions are favorable while a warning means severe weather is imminent or occurring can influence decisions about when to move to a safer location.
Local emergency management agencies typically activate their notification systems ahead of events like this, but those systems rely on cell networks and internet connections that may be compromised in areas still dealing with outages. Battery-powered weather radios remain one of the most dependable backup tools for receiving warnings when digital infrastructure fails. Households that do not have one may want to identify neighbors, workplaces, or community centers that do, so they can stay plugged into the warning system even if their own devices go dark.
